Modica Market - lunch

modica market in seaside has always offered a range of beautiful salads, pastas, sandwiches, etc for pick up at lunch or anytime during the day. also, their sausage biscuits are good in the morning!

I went by yesterday for lunch... I did not realize (or I had forgotten) they have a daily lunch special. yesterday it was chicken and dumplings and it was outstanding!!! and a big enough portion that I had it for lunch and dinner. they told me that thurs is meatloaf day (gotta try this soon). and Friday - apparently everyone knows this - is the best fish sandwich on the planet day. who knew?
